Abstract

The Qur'anic miracle has been extensively explored in scholarly writings and research, revealing multiple dimensions. One is the rhetorical miracle, rooted in the Qur'an's exquisite organization, eloquence, and choice of words. Another is the metaphysical miracle, evident in the Qur'an's accounts of previous nations and events. The legislative miracle is seen in its establishment of laws and regulations that structure society and foster relationships based on affection, justice, and mercy. Additionally, the numerical miracle and its inherent secrets and marvels are noteworthy. The scientific miracle, which continues to unfold with advancements in science and technology, is also significant. The Qur'an emphasizes the need for proof to substantiate claims, considering it one of the most compelling means of persuasion, akin to how modern sciences validate theories through strong scientific evidence. Therefore, seeking proof in the verses of the Holy Qur'an is of great importance. The Qur'an, as a divine miracle, uses powerful methods to establish truth and refute falsehood, aiming to strengthen belief. This study explores these methods and their miraculous aspects.
